Angela is a White 17-year-old girl who is also the mother of a
baby named Adam, now 11 months of age. Both Angela and her
baby live with Angela’s mother, Sarah, in a small rented house
in a semirural community in the Midwest. Sarah, a single
mother herself, works as a food server in a local restaurant.
Sarah has another child, David, who is 13. Angela’s father
abandoned the family when she was 7 years old. Wayne,
Angela’s boyfriend and Adam’s father, has also become
estranged primarily because Sarah refuses to allow him in her
house. She is angry that Angela became pregnant and views
Wayne as incapable of, and uninterested in, taking on his share
7. of the responsibility. During her pregnancy, Angela continued
to attend classes at her high school. She dropped out, however,
when she was 7 months pregnant. She had grown increasingly
depressed about the prospect of caring for an infant, and she
found dealing with schoolwork and her pregnancy
overwhelming. Following Adam’s birth, Angela tried hard to be
a good mother to her son. She took on most of the caretaking
responsibilities by herself, which gave her some measure of
satisfaction. However, she also felt deeply ambivalent. Above
all, she resented the restrictions that the baby placed on her life.
Adam’s frequent crying for no apparent reason was particularly
frustrating. According to Angela, Adam cried even when he was
not hungry or wet. Sometimes she handled Adam roughly, when
he wouldn’t quiet down after a feeding or around bedtime. At
other times, Angela was upset that Adam didn’t seem to smile
enough at her when she wanted to play with him. Sometimes,
Adam paid no attention to her when she wanted interaction. At
these times, she would raise her voice and hold his face in her
hands to make him look at her. She was beginning to feel that
she was not a very good mother to her son after all. Sarah and
Angela’s already strained relationship grew more hostile as
Adam approached his first birthday. Angela felt that her mother
wasn’t interested in helping her. Angela always idealized her
father and believed that it was her mother’s frequent outbursts
of anger that led to her father’s leaving home. For her part,
Sarah believed that her daughter wasn’t doing enough to help
herself. Angela chose not to go back to school, even though she
could have access to school-based child care services. All
through Angela’s high school years, Sarah had expected her
daughter to find a steady job after graduation and to contribute
to the family financially. Instead, Sarah found herself in the
role of financial provider for another child. She was very angry
and hurt that Angela didn’t seem to appreciate all she had done
for her over the years. Whenever the mother and daughter had
an argument, Angela would say that she felt her mother never
really cared about her. What was even worse for Sarah was that
8. Angela had begun seeing Wayne again, without her mother’s
permission. She made it clear to Angela that she and the baby
would need to move out if she ever got pregnant again.
Discussion Questions
1. Comment on the quality of the attachment relationship
between Angela and Adam and between Sarah and Angela. Do
you think that Adam is at risk for developmental problems?
Discuss.
2. Using the model of intergenerational transmission of
attachment presented in this chapter, discuss the transmission
sequence as it applies in this case.
3. What kinds of interventions could you suggest to help the
members of this family?

Terry and Bill, married for 5 years, are a Black couple who live
in a small suburban community. Terry graduated from high
school and worked as a receptionist before her marriage to Bill,
a communications company manager. Because both of them
believed that mothers should stay at home with young children,
Terry quit her job when she had her first child, who is now an
intense and active 4-year-old daughter named Dawn. Both
parents were very attentive to their daughter and enjoyed caring
for and playing with her when she was a baby. As Dawn got
older, she became more active and assertive. When Dawn
fussed, resisted, or showed frustration, Terry was patient and
affectionate with her. She was able to coax Dawn out of her bad
temper by making up little games that Dawn enjoyed. Both
Terry and Bill liked Dawn’s spirited personality. Because her
parents wanted her to have access to playmates, Dawn attended
a church-related program for toddlers and preschoolers three
mornings a week. When Dawn was 3 years old, Terry gave birth
to the couple’s second child, a son named Darren. Soon after the
baby’s birth, the family learned that Darren had a congenital
heart problem that would require ongoing medical treatment and
9. a specific regimen of care at home. Darren was an irritable
baby. He fussed for long periods and was very difficult for
Terry to soothe. Because of Darren’s need for medical care and
the limitations of Bill’s medical insurance, the couple soon
found themselves in financial difficulty. Bill began to take on
overtime work at the company to subsidize some of the bills and
was away from the home several nights a week and part of each
weekend. Terry found the care of two demanding young
children and the worries about money to be increasingly more
stressful. She was always tired and seemed to have less patience
with her family. whereas she once had the leisure time to read
to Dawn, to take her for walks, and to help her master tasks that
proved frustrating, Terry now had to shift her attention to the
care of her medically fragile infant. Because Dawn looked so
grown-up compared to the vulnerable newborn, Terry began to
perceive her daughter as able to do many things for herself.
When Dawn demonstrated her neediness by clinging or whining,
Terry became abrupt and demanded that Dawn stop. Many
battles revolved around Terry’s new rule that Dawn have a nap
or “quiet time” each afternoon so that mother and baby could
get some rest. One day, Dawn’s preschool teacher, Mrs. Adams,
asked to speak with Terry. Mrs. Adams noted that Dawn’s
behavior was becoming a problem in the morning preschool
sessions. Dawn had begun throwing toys when she became upset
and often refused to cooperate in group activities. Terry was
greatly embarrassed to hear about her daughter’s misbehavior.
Dawn was the only Black child in the small class, and her
mother wondered if this was part of the problem. When Terry
got home, she put her tearful, clinging daughter in her room for
time-out for being bad at school. She loved Dawn, but she could
not tolerate this kind of behavior, especially when Darren
needed so much of her time. She began to wonder if she and Bill
had spoiled their daughter. Terry feared that Dawn would have
problems when it came time for her to enter kindergarten if they
didn’t take a strong stand with her now.
Discussion Questions 1. Explain Dawn’s behavior from an
10. attachment point of view. How would you describe Dawn’s
attachment history?
2. Describe Terry’s parenting style. Has the style changed?
What suggestions would you make to Terry and Bill about
handling this problem?
3. What are some of the contextual influences on Dawn’s
behavior?
